The currency pair consolidates above 0.5900, supported by USD weakness despite soft New Zealand retail sales data.

The NZD/USD pair traded near 0.5975 in early Asian trading, remaining just below its June high after Friday’s breakout above 0.5900. Weakness in the USD offset headwinds from disappointing New Zealand retail sales figures, sustaining the pair’s bullish momentum.

Technical indicators reinforce the positive outlook, with the pair holding above its 200-period Simple Moving Average at 0.5845. The MACD remains slightly positive, though the RSI at 69 signals overbought conditions, suggesting potential consolidation before further gains.

Analysts expect support near 0.5845 to hold, with a break below needed to shift the near-term bias. Above 0.6000, bulls could target higher levels, though upside may be limited by stretched momentum.
